When we think of Amsterdam, we often picture its winding canals, historic bridges, and lively neighborhoods. This private cruise tour offers a relaxed way to see those sights from the water, with the added pleasure of pizza and unlimited drinks. For just over $560, your group of up to ten can enjoy a 1.5-hour journey along the UNESCO World Heritage-listed canals, passing landmarks like the Anne Frank House, the Dancing Houses, and the iconic Skinny Bridge.

What we really like about this experience is how it combines sightseeing with a casual dining experience, making it perfect for celebrating a special occasion or simply enjoying a different perspective of the city. Plus, the electric boat—which is a green touch—makes for a quiet, eco-friendly glide through the historic city center. Another highlight is the opportunity to drink unlimited wine, beer, and soft drinks, which adds a convivial flavor to the tour.

However, potential drawbacks include the boat’s condition and the level of commentary. Several reviews mention that the boat isn’t quite as luxurious or modern as the name might imply, and that the guide often provides limited sightseeing commentary. Still, if you’re mainly looking for a relaxed cruise with good food and wine, these may be minor issues.

This tour is best suited for groups wanting a laid-back way to see Amsterdam’s famous canals, especially those celebrating a special event or looking for a private outing with friends or family. If you value authentic views and a lively, informal atmosphere, this could be a good fit.

What’s Included
You’ll hop aboard a comfortable, electrically powered boat, which is a nice touch for those concerned about sustainability or noise. Your guide, though not always extensively knowledgeable about the sights, will be there to ensure a smooth journey. The highlight is definitely the pizza of your choice, served during the cruise, paired with unlimited wine, beer, and soft drinks. This makes the tour feel like a relaxed social event rather than a formal sightseeing trip.

Meeting Point
You’ll meet your guide just behind the Apple Store, next to the bridge, aboard a boat named Roos. The meeting is straightforward, but reviews note that finding the exact spot can sometimes be tricky, so arriving a few minutes early is advisable.

The Itinerary
Once underway, you’ll cruise along the Prinsengracht, one of the most charming canals in the city. Expect to see the Wester Church, a striking landmark along the route, and the famous Dancing Houses — their crooked facades are a favorite photo spot. The Anne Frank House, while not visible from the water, is often commented on for context, and your guide will likely share stories about it.

The tour also passes by the Blauwbrug (Blue Bridge), a photogenic crossing connecting the old city with newer neighborhoods. Of particular interest is the Amstelsluizen locks, dating back to 1674 and still operational today, showcasing the historic engineering that keeps the city’s water levels in check.

Sights and Sights’ Stories
While some reviews mention the guide’s limited historical commentary, you’ll still get a good sense of the city’s character from the views and brief remarks. The Margarete Bridge, arguably Amsterdam’s most famous bridge, often draws admiration. The sights are a mix of classic architecture, lively neighborhoods, and historic waterworks, providing plenty of photo opportunities and conversation starters.

The Food and Drink
The pizza is described as being from a well-known chain, which might disappoint those expecting gourmet fare but still satisfies as a casual, hot meal. The unlimited drinks include soft drinks, beer, and wine, adding a festive touch. Some reviews note that the pizza arrives late or cold, so don’t expect a gourmet meal, but rather a fun, social snack.

What to Keep in Mind
While the boat isn’t described as luxurious, it is comfortable enough for a casual cruise. The lack of detailed narration might be a downside if you’re keen on learning every historical detail, but it’s balanced by a laid-back atmosphere. Also, the boat’s electric engine is a plus for eco-conscious travelers, though some reviewers question whether their specific boat was electric.

The Value
For $563, you’re essentially paying for the private setting, the drinks, and the novelty of a canal cruise with food. Compared to similar experiences, especially those with more elaborate guides or gourmet dining, this is on the more affordable side considering it’s private and includes unlimited drinks. However, some reviews suggest that it could be pricier relative to the quality, especially if you’re looking for a highly informative experience.
